07. Thou Shalt Not Heavy RP
Thou shalt reserve all advanced roleplay for the FoJ guild. To elaborate, there are two kinds of role play that have sprung up on gaia; simple and complicated.
Simple role play is allowed in the FoJ, some examples of SIMPLE role play are the following:
~ *Takes the pot of tea from the burner and pours herself a glass before offering it to others*
~ *Walks into the FoJ and slumps on the couch, pulling a blanket over his head.*
~ Any form of "glomps, hugs, kisses, snuggles ect..."
This does NOT include "families" that spring up in the FoJ. Since gaia families are basically causing the same problem as COMPLICATED rp, they are not to be used outside of the guild as well.
Examples of COMPLICATED rp which is not allowed in the flowers of japan thread and is reserved for the thread in the guild is as follows:
~ *Picks up his sword, dusting the intricate lettering off before showing it to you.* "I'm Vah'an, seventh guardian of the realm of fire. I control the four elements and have a backstory the size of a mac truck, come, I shall sweep you off of your feet now."
~It also consists of any backstory your avatar may possess. Every person IRL has a backstory, that's fine, that's irl and is more than welcome to be discussed in the thread, but not every avatar needs to have a backstory, nor do we need to discuss it in the FoJ thread (again, that is what the guild is for).
~ FoJ Families, or just any gaia family in general is NOT to be role played in the thread. It causes confusion, deters newer members from joining, and basically weirds people out. Keep it in the guild, that's what it's there for

3. What is "bumping?"/What is a "bump?"
Lots of people ask this, so I figured I'd better just post it: a bump is a generally meaningless post, whose sole objective is to push, or bump, the topic to the top of the forum. Bumping is the act of posting multiple bumps.

4. What is an "evil bump?"
An evil bump is a pointless bump post- usually just containing the word "bump" or something similar. Evil bumps are not permitted here, and if you post one, expect to be yelled at by several angry FoJers. Why? Pointless, or "evil" bumps are spam, and it's hard to get anything important done when you're looking at a thousand bump posts. So if you want to bump, please converse with others. If you are alone, make something creative and non-bump.
